Strengths: Narrow package, didn't burn down my house.
Weaknesses: Poor picture quality, lousy warranty, crapped out after less than 4 months, limited connections, claims 181 channels but really only 125 on Cable. On-screen Menus are very limited.
Summary: Only 640 x 480 on a LCD this size is incredibly grainy. The color reproduction is adequate, but the color tends to be "noisy" (i.e. lots of areas where you see transitions that aren't smooth). The biggest problem was the warranty. After less than 4 months, I could no longer receive any channels other than 2 thru 4, 14 and 15, and 48 thru 99. All other channels were just static. The "authorized" repair shop confirmed the problem as a bad tuner but it is not field repairable. Tried to get Sharp to replace it, but they will only repair it. Unfortunately, they charge for labor after 90 days. Fifty dollars just to look at it! This gets applied to the final repair charge, but they want the money upfront before they'll even give you an RMA number! Can't believe they won't stand behind this product. We literally used this set 2 to 3 times a week for a few hours at a time for 4 months. So after 96 hours of use, it is no longer functional. Pitiful...
